Chlorpromazine hydrochloride

Danger 2024-03-02

Hazard Statements

Toxic if swallowed. Fatal if inhaled.

Precautionary Statements

Do not breathe dust/ fume/ gas/ mist/ vapors/ spray. Wash skin thoroughly after handling. Do not eat, drink or smoke when using this product. Use only outdoors or in a well-ventilated area. Wear respiratory protection. IF SWALLOWED: Immediately call a POISON CENTER/ doctor. Rinse mouth. IF INHALED: Remove person to fresh air and keep comfortable for breathing. Immediately call a POISON CENTER/ doctor. Store in a well-ventilated place. Keep container tightly closed. Store locked up. Dispose of contents/ container to an approved waste disposal plant.
